Where Do Dungeness Crabs Come From?

Habitat & Natural Environment

Dungeness crabs are native to the Pacific Northwest, thriving in coastal waters from Alaska to California. They prefer sandy or muddy seabeds near estuaries and bays, where they burrow and search for food. These crabs play an essential role in the ocean ecosystem by feeding on small fish, clams, and other marine life.

✔ Typically grow up to 10 inches in width
✔ Live in waters ranging from 30 to 600 feet deep
✔ Most active during the colder months (late fall to early spring)

How Dungeness Crabs Are Harvested

Sustainable Crabbing Methods

Dungeness crabs are harvested using traps (or pots), which are placed on the ocean floor. These baited traps attract crabs, allowing fishers to selectively harvest only legal-sized males, while returning undersized crabs and females to the ocean.

Why is this important?
✔ Ensures population sustainability for future generations
✔ Protects the marine ecosystem by minimizing bycatch
✔ Maintains high-quality seafood with ethical harvesting

Dungeness crab fisheries are regulated by the Pacific States Marine Fisheries Commission (PSMFC) to ensure responsible harvesting and conservation efforts.

How to Prepare & Cook Dungeness Crab Clusters

How to Thaw Dungeness Crab Clusters

Most Dungeness crab clusters are sold pre-cooked and frozen for convenience. To thaw:
✔ Place in the refrigerator overnight for slow thawing
✔ For a quick thaw, submerge in cold water for 30 minutes

Once thawed, you can serve them chilled or reheat using one of the methods below.


Best Cooking Methods for Dungeness Crab Clusters

1. Steaming – Best for Preserving Natural Sweetness

✔ Fill a large pot with 2 inches of water and bring to a boil
✔ Place crab clusters in a steamer basket, cover, and steam for 5-7 minutes
✔ Serve with melted butter and fresh lemon

🔥 Pro Tip: Add bay leaves and garlic to the water for an aromatic boost!

2. Boiling – Ideal for Large Batches

✔ Fill a stockpot with water and add salt, lemon, and seasonings
✔ Bring to a boil, then add crab clusters
✔ Cook for 4-5 minutes, then drain and serve

3. Baking – Infuses More Flavor

✔ Preheat oven to 375°F (190°C)
✔ Arrange crab clusters in a baking dish and drizzle with garlic butter
✔ Bake for 10-15 minutes until heated through

4. Grilling – For a Smoky, Charred Taste

✔ Preheat grill to medium-high heat
✔ Brush clusters with olive oil, lemon juice, and Old Bay seasoning
✔ Grill for 5 minutes per side, flipping once

Delicious Ways to Serve Dungeness Crab Clusters

Classic Serving Ideas

Dungeness Crab with Butter Sauce – Serve warm with garlic lemon butter
Chilled Crab Cocktail – Pair with cocktail sauce & horseradish
Crab Cakes – Mix with breadcrumbs, mayo, and spices, then pan-fry

Best Side Dishes for Dungeness Crab

🥗 Fresh Green Salad – Adds a refreshing balance
🍞 Garlic Bread – Perfect for dipping in butter sauce
🌽 Grilled Corn on the Cob – A sweet, smoky pairing
🥔 Herbed Roasted Potatoes – A hearty, satisfying side

Best Wine Pairings for Dungeness Crab

🍷 Chardonnay – Buttery notes complement the crab’s sweetness
🍷 Sauvignon Blanc – Crisp citrus flavors enhance freshness
🍷 Sparkling Wine/Champagne – Adds a light, refreshing contrast

Pairing wine with Dungeness crab enhances the dining experience, making every bite more enjoyable!


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

How long does Dungeness crab last in the fridge?

Cooked crab: 2-3 days in an airtight container
Frozen crab: Up to 3 months for best quality

How can you tell if Dungeness crab is fully cooked?

✔ The shell should be bright orange-red
✔ The meat should be opaque white and firm

What’s the best sauce for Dungeness crab clusters?

Garlic Lemon Butter – Classic and simple
Old Bay Mayo Dip – A creamy, tangy twist
Spicy Cocktail Sauce – A bold, zesty option

Can you eat Dungeness crab raw?

❌ No. Dungeness crab must be cooked before consumption for food safety.
